Making measurements of electric resistivity at 16 s intervals, the authors noticed fast changes of this parameter prior to the occurrence of the main fracture. The changes are superposed on bay pulsations of increasing amplitude and decreasing period. This finding opens prospects for a wider use of an electric resistivity method and proves the high quality of automatic instruments, in particular their high resolution. It also gives evidence for the occurrence of short-period precursors in the fracture zone while the main fracture is being formed.  相似文献

The load/unload response ratio YQ with the geophysical parameter coda Q-1 of the crust as response is denned in this study.The variation in YQ-1 before and after the Northridge earthquake of January 17,1994(California)has been investigated by using the data of coda Q-1 with frequencies of 1.5,3.0,6.0,12.0,and 24.0 Hz in the Southern California from 1987 to 1994.It can be found that YQ-1 for coda waves with all frequencies,the frequency of 12.0 Hz excluded,ascended to a certain extent prior to the occurrence of the rnainshock and returned to normality after the main shock.  相似文献

The results of hardware and methodological developments for recording of electromagnetic emission (EME) generated by rock samples under loading in laboratory experiments are presented. The results of experiments with the instruments developed are described. The facilities developed made it possible to measure reliably the electromagnetic emission under conditions of high background of electromagnetic noise and to reduce the level of reliably recorded signals as compared with previous experiments. The results of observation of the appearance of electromagnetic emission in the experiments with the rock samples under laboratory conditions showed a high correlation of the time instants of generation of the electromagnetic emission and the changes of its parameters with the changes in the reactive resistivity of the rock sample and seismoacoustic emission activity in the controlled area of the sample. It is revealed that electromagnetic emission occurs and reaches its maximum on the descending branch of the plot of polarizability during rock destruction.  相似文献

The details of a general multiblock partial least squares(PLS)algorithm based on one originallypresented by Wold et al.have been developed and are completely presented.The algorithm can handlemost types of relationships between the blocks and constitutes a significant advancement in the modelingof complex chemical systems.The algorithm has been programmed in FORTRAN and has been testedon two simulated multiblock problems,a three-block and a five-block problem.The algorithm combinesthe score vectors for all blocks predicting a particular block into a new block.This new block is used topredict the predicted block in a manner analogous to the two-block PLS.In a similar manner if one blockpredicts more than one other block,the score vectors of all predicted blocks are combined to form a newblock,which is then predicted by the predictor block as in the two-block PLS.Blocks that both predictand are predicted are treated in such a way that both of these roles can be taken into account whencalculating interblock relationships.The results of numerical simulations indicate that the computerprogram is operating properly and that the multiblock PLS produces meaningful and consistent results.  相似文献

Direct observations as well as Normalized Difference Vegetation Index (NDVI) data from satellites have shown earlier leaf appearance in the northern hemisphere, which is believed to result from climate warming. The advance of leaf out to earlier times in the year could be limited or even reversed, however, as temperate and boreal trees require a certain amount of chilling in winter for rapid leaf out in spring. If this chilling requirement is not fulfilled, an increasing amount of warming is required. Implications of these chilling requirements at the biome level are not clear. One approach to estimate their importance is to generalize the exponential relationships between chilling and warming established for single species. Previous work using NDVI data suggests that this is indeed feasible but much has been limited to specific biomes or a very few years of data for the modelling. We find chilling requirements for northern temperate and boreal biomes by fitting various phenology models to green-up dates determined from NDVI using various methods and 12 years of data. The models predict that in northern middle and high latitudes the advance of green-up will be limited to a total of 4 to 5 days on average (but up to 15 days regionally) over the time period 2000–2060 as estimated using two contrasting climate simulations. This results from the exponentially increasing warming requirements for leaf out when winter chilling falls below a threshold as shown by a comparison with models that consider only spring warming. The model evaluation suggests an element of regional adaptation of the warming required for leaf out in large biomes.  相似文献

Tree-ring stable carbon isotope ratios (δ13C) often display a decline over the industrial period (post-AD1850) that is only partly explained by changes in the isotopic ratio of carbon dioxide (CO2) and may represent a response to increased atmospheric concentrations of CO2 (ca). If this is not addressed, reconstructions using long tree-ring stable isotope chronologies calibrated using the modern period, for which meteorological records are available, may be compromised. We propose a correction procedure that attempts to calculate the δ13C values that would have been obtained under pre-industrial conditions. The correction procedure uses nonlinear (loess) regression but the magnitude of the adjustment made is restricted by two logical constraints based on the physiological response of trees: first, that a unit increase in ca cannot result in more than the same unit increase in the internal concentration of CO2 (ci), and second, that increases in water-use efficiency as a result of an increase in ca are limited to maintaining a constant ci/ca ratio. The first constraint allows retention of a falling trend in δ13C, which exceeds that which could logically be attributed to a passive response to rising ca. The second constraint ensures that any increase in δ13C, reflecting a change in water-use efficiency beyond maintenance of a constant ci/ca, is not removed. The procedure is tested using ‘pseudoproxies’, to demonstrate the effect of the correction on time-series with different shapes, and data from three sites in Finland and Norway. Two of the time-series retain a significant trend after correction, and in all three cases the correction improves the correlation with local meteorological measurements.  相似文献

在民间传说中,“银弹”是杀死狼人和女巫的有效武器。在地震预测中,“银弹”就是“具有诊断价值的前兆”,即地震前观测到的以高概率表明即将来临地震事件的时间、地点和震级的信号。Crampin在其述评中声称,剪切波分裂(SWS)观测提供了一枚“银弹”。由此,他断言地震学能够将地震预测从我们最近在“见解”栏目中指定的低概率环境中解脱出来。  相似文献

Artificial recharge of groundwater is an increasingly important method for augmenting groundwater supply and can have a positive or negative influence on the quality of water resources. We instrumented a managed aquifer recharge (MAR) pond in central coastal California to assess how patterns of infiltration and recharge affect the load of nitrate delivered to the underlying aquifer. The concentration of nitrate in infiltrating water consistently decreased during passage through the first metre of subsurface soils. Enrichment of 18O and 15 N in the residual nitrate in infiltrating water proceeded in a ratio of 1:2, indicating that denitrification plays a significant role in the quantitative reduction of nutrients exported during infiltration through shallow soils. The extent and rate of nitrate removal was spatially and temporally variable across the bottom of the recharge pond, with 30% to 60% of the nitrate load being removed over the first 6 weeks of managed aquifer recharge operation. During the period of highest N loading to the system, when the average infiltration rate was > 1 m/day, the recharge pond achieved a load reduction efficiency of 7 kg NO3?‐N/day/ha, which compares favourably to nitrate load reductions achieved by treatment wetlands. Groundwater mounding and water composition below the recharge pond suggest that recharge and subsequent lateral transport occur heterogeneously in the underlying aquifer. Nitrate concentrations in the aquifer following infiltration were lowered primarily by dilution, with little evidence for additional denitrification occurring in the aquifer in comparison to high rates documented during shallow infiltration. 本文对中国十四个接触交代钙夕卡岩矿床和钙-镁夕卡岩矿床中的三百多个样品的石榴子石和辉石成分进行了电子探针分析。不同矿床类型的石榴子石和辉石成分代表着钙夕卡岩矿床的十个矿种(Fe、Fe-Cu、Pb-Zn、W、Sn、Sn-Mo-Bi-W、、W-Bi-Cu-Mo、Cu-Zn、Cu-Sn、W-Zn-Cu)和钙-镁夕卡岩矿床的三个矿种(Fe-Cu、Mo、Pb-Zn)。石榴子石和辉石成分变化范围大,大多数石榴子石是含锰铝榴石+铁铝榴石+镁铝榴石小于15%(摩尔百分数)的钙铝榴石-钙铁榴石固溶体;大多数辉石是含小于5%的锰钙辉石的透辉石-钙铁辉石固溶体。有些Pb-Zn钙-镁夕卡岩矿床中的辉石显示出Mn含量有所增加。只有Sn和W钙夕卡岩矿床及Pb-Zn钙-镁夕卡岩矿床含(Sps+Alm+Pyr)总量大于15%的石榴子石。石榴子石和辉石成分与夕卡岩矿床金属矿化类型之间有某些联系。  相似文献

In the Linxia Basin on the northeast margin of the Tibetan Plateau, the Cenozoic strata are very thick and well exposed. Abundant mammalian fossils are discovered in the deposits from the Late Oligocene to the Early Pleistocene. The Dzungariotherium fauna comes from the sandstones of the Jiaozigou Formation, including many representative Late Oligocene taxa. The Platybelodon fauna comes from the sandstones of the Dongxiang Formation and the conglomerates of the Laogou Formation, and its fossils are typical Middle Miocene forms, such as Hemicyon, Amphicyon, Platybelodon, Choerolophodon, Anchitherium, and Hispanotherium. The Hipparion fauna comes from the red clay of the Liushu and Hewangjia Formations, and its fossils can be distinctly divided into four levels, including three Late Miocene levels and one Early Pliocene level.
